Gift Ideas to Consider
Here are some thoughtful gifts for sisters that can help strengthen your long-distance relationship:
Personalized Jewelry
Jewelry with a personal touch, like engraved bracelets or necklaces, can serve as a beautiful reminder of your bond. Consider customizing a piece with her initials, a meaningful date, or a short phrase that resonates with both of you. Popular options include:
- Engraved bracelets: Choose a delicate chain and have a special message inscribed on it, such as "Sisters Forever" or a quote that reflects your relationship.
- Coordinate necklaces: These necklaces feature the coordinates of a significant place, like where you grew up together or a favorite vacation spot.
- Birthstone rings: A ring featuring her birthstone or both of your birthstones can symbolize your connection in a stylish way.
When gifting personalized jewelry, consider including a heartfelt note explaining the significance of the piece. This adds an emotional touch that will make her cherish it even more.
Custom Photo Book
Create a photo book filled with memories, inside jokes, and heartfelt messages. This is a wonderful way to celebrate your relationship and share beautiful moments. Here's how to make it special:
- Choose a theme: Whether it's a collection of childhood memories, vacations, or simply everyday moments, having a cohesive theme will make the book more meaningful.
- Include captions: Write captions for each photo that explain the context or share a funny story. This will bring the memories to life as she flips through the pages.
- Incorporate mementos: If you have ticket stubs, notes, or other small items from your time together, consider scanning or photographing them to include in the book.
Utilize online services that allow you to design your photo book easily, and don't forget to add a personal message at the end to express your love and appreciation for her.
Subscription Boxes
Consider a subscription box tailored to her interests, whether it's books, beauty products, or snacks. This way, she'll receive a surprise each month, keeping your connection alive. Here are some popular subscription box ideas:
- Book subscription: Services like Book of the Month send curated selections based on her reading preferences, allowing her to discover new authors and genres.
- Beauty boxes: Brands like Ipsy or Birchbox offer personalized beauty products that she can try out each month, keeping her self-care routine fresh and exciting.
- Snack boxes: If she loves trying new foods, consider a snack subscription box that delivers treats from around the world or healthy options to her doorstep.
Each time she receives a box, it will remind her of your thoughtfulness, and you can even schedule video calls to share the unboxing experience together!

Examples of Meaningful Gifts
- Memory Jar: Fill a jar with notes that each contain a cherished memory or a reason you love her. She can pull one out whenever she needs a reminder of your bond. You might include notes that say things like "I love our late-night talks" or "I cherish our road trip to the mountains."
- Custom Puzzle: Create a puzzle featuring a photo of the two of you. This not only serves as a fun activity but also as a beautiful keepsake once completed. Choose a photo that captures a joyful moment, making it a delightful challenge to piece together.
- Long-Distance Touch Lamps: These lamps allow you to light up her lamp simply by touching yours. It's a sweet reminder that you're thinking of her, no matter the distance. This gift serves as a daily reminder of your connection, perfect for brightening her day.
- Personalized Calendar: Design a calendar that includes photos of you together and important dates, like birthdays and anniversaries, to keep her connected to your shared history. You can also add little notes or reminders for special events, making each month a new surprise.
